Cult Clothing

Picture_2_5In previous years at TED conferences we have received some nice shirts from an Australian company called Remo.  This is a company I think I may have vaguely heard about in the past, but never really knew anything about.  At TED07, instead of a shirt we received a coupon to go onto their website to order the shirt of our choice (a much better option since we get to pick the color and the size).

This is a company that understands the marketing power of the web (to say nothing of the fact that they seem to really get what it takes to be passionate about what you sell).  Their website offers an online shopping experience that goes way beyond the traditional.  They have created a customer network (which at first I didn't like from a privacy standpoint, but the more I played around on it, the more interesting I found it to be).  Customers load up their pictures, their stories, product reviews and they even have a customer blog.  Customers sponsor other customers, and the entire site turns into one big Remo Lovefest or Cult of Remo.  It is nice to see what can happen when someone really harnesses the marketing power of the web.
